Dr. Juan Manuel Alcívar is a gastroenterologist who has dedicated his professional life to the study and treatment of gastrointestinal diseases. Born in Manabí, he pursued higher education at the Catholic University of Santiago de Guayaquil. Later, he decided to specialize in Spain, where he studied advanced and therapeutic digestive endoscopy.
Dr. Alcívar not only gained a deep understanding of the anatomy and physiology of the gastrointestinal system but also developed a holistic appreciation of the importance of the doctor-patient relationship and effective communication in the diagnostic and treatment process. After completing an exceptional medical education, he joined the medical staff of the Ecuadorian Institute of Digestive Diseases (IECED). At this center, he treats gastroenterological diseases affecting the digestive tract, liver, and pancreas. He also performs digestive and therapeutic endoscopy, manages variceal and non-variceal digestive bleeding, conducts simple and complex polypectomies, including high-risk mucosectomy, and places prostheses in both the upper and lower digestive tract, among other complex procedures that have saved hundreds of lives.
He runs the department of Bariatric Endoscopy and is chief of Endoscopy department of IECED. Beyond his clinical practice, Dr. Alcívar has significantly contributed to the medical community and gastroenterological knowledge through the publication of numerous articles in peer-reviewed medical journals and his participation as a speaker at national and international medical conferences. He has also been a dedicated mentor and trainer for generations of young gastroenterologists.
